On December 2, 2010, it was announced that LastPass had acquired Xmarks, a web browser extension that enabled password synchronization between browsers. LastPass is available as an extension to many web browsers, including Google Chrome, Mozilla Firefox, Apple Safari, Microsoft Edge, Vivaldi, and Opera. LastPass supports two-factor authentication via various methods including the LastPass Authenticator app for mobile phones as well as others including YubiKey. LastPass has a form filler that automates password entering and form filling, and it supports password generation, site sharing and site logging, and two-factor authentication. Encryption and decryption takes place at the device level. Information is encrypted with AES-256 encryption with PBKDF2 SHA-256, salted hashes, and the ability to increase password iterations value. The content is synchronized to any device the user uses the LastPass software or app extensions on. Overview Ī user's content in LastPass, including passwords and secure notes, is protected by one master password. While the incubator isn’t specifically for women, or any other demographic, it does sand down the chief barrier for anybody who isn’t already affluent. Participants pay relatively low rent for a space designed for wine production and can stay six years. The Port of Walla Walla built this row of incubator wineries on its airport land to offer another sort of runway. But she wouldn’t have her own winery, she says, if it weren’t for the building it occupies. Since then she’s completed the Walla Walla Community College program and interned locally and in Burgundy. “You need capital to start a winery,” says Kelsey Albro Itämeri. The grapes on that property helped Itämeri edge into winemaking with test batches in her garage. Itämeri didn’t have a light bulb moment, but she did have parents who owned some property in the foothills of the Blue Mountains. “Some folks have this big light bulb moment about making wine,” she says. She’s managed a bar and worked at a natural foods business. Itämeri has a degree from Georgetown University’s School of Foreign Service. Inside the coral-colored one, the Itä Wines tasting room pours the sort of lighter-body wines, with a pronounced twinkle of acid, that have expanded the state’s wine profile in recent years.īehind a black and white curtain, in the tiny production area, Kelsey Albro Itämeri follows the one-person passion project business model that built so many great Washington wineries. Their architecture suggests a Fisher-Price version of a schoolhouse, each one painted its own shade of pastel. “The good old boys,” as one female winemaker put it.įive identical buildings cluster in a semicircle not far from Walla Walla’s single-gate airport. Others point to the red state culture prevalent on the eastern side of Washington, home to most vineyards and wineries. Bourcier notes that Oregon and California’s wine industries began with significant influence from European transplants who hail from a more egalitarian wine culture of grandmas picking grapes and daughters taking over generational winemaking operations. Chapelle, the state’s largest winery, and Cinder, considered the vanguard of Idaho wine.Įxplanations for this gap are theories at best. Idaho’s relatively nascent wine community-69 wineries and counting-include at least 15 run by women, including establishments like Ste. In California, 14 percent of the state’s 4,200 wineries reported having a woman in a lead winemaking role, according to a 2020 study out of Santa Clara University. The number of wineries in Oregon approaches 1,000-slightly less than Washington. “More than anywhere on the planet, I believe,” according to communications director Sarah Murdoch. The Oregon Wine Board estimates women comprise 33 percent of the state’s winemaking force.
